A gold medallist MTech, Akshay's commitment to education shines through his ongoing pursuit of PhD, a proof to his constant yearning for knowledge and dedication to the teaching profession.

Akshay Sharma is currently an Assistant Professor in the Electrical Engineering Department at the Aravali Institute of Technical Studies, Udaipur.

Born in Ramganj Mandi, Kota. Akshay did his schooling at St. Mary's Senior Secondary School. Thereafter, he pursued his JEE-IIT preparation. After clearing JEE Mains, he was successful in getting admission to the CTAE College, Udaipur, where he did his BTech.

Though securing a job at Secure Meters after BTech, Akshay, guided by his father, pursued higher education. Qualifying for GATE, he earned a gold medal in MTech.

Inspired by mentors like Dr. Vinod Kumar Yadav and Swami Vivekananda, Akshay follows Vivekananda's famous quote "Utho, jago aur tab tak mat ruko jab tak lakshya ki prapti na ho."

Talking about his achievements, Akshay says his achievements extend to national-level football, a gold medal in MTech, 'Young Achiever' award by ISSN, and publications of his research papers in the AIEEE journal.

After completing his MTech, he embraced a teaching career, concurrently pursuing a PhD, balancing research work alongside teaching responsibilities. He feels sad sometimes seeing his peers settle in their career while he is still pursuing his PhD.

Encouraging students, he emphasizes the significance of personal goals and resilience.
